Beasts
These creatures had their genesis in the piles of scrap metal that occupy much of my work space: car parts, plumbing parts, typewriter parts, clock parts, muffin tins, old nails, broken tools, etc. I assemble them using a variety of methods, including welding, soldering, rivets, nuts and bolts, and epoxy glue.
